PlayStationhas discounted nearly 2,000 games and DLCs as part of its latest Planet of the Discounts promotion. The newly launched sale went live mere hours ahead of Sony’smuch-anticipated PlayStation Showcase, which is taking place later today.
While frequent themed sales are one of the majoradvantages that the PlayStation Store offers over Nintendo and Xbox, Sony’s digital storefront also holds the occasional Planet of the Discounts promotion. Like that name suggests, these promos do away with themes in favor of offering deep discounts on as many products as possible.

True to that tradition, thefirst Planet of the Discounts sale since February 2022encompasses nearly 2,000 games and DLCs for the PS4, PS5, PS VR, and PS VR2. While Sony’s official announcement of the promotion lists 1,898 such products, the PlayStation Store itself currently has 1,922 discounts listed as part of the sale. The promo runs until Wednesday, June 7, at 11:59pm local time.
The bulk of the newly launched sale centers on special game offers, of which there are nearly 1,200 to choose from. The promo includes steep discounts on many first-partyPlayStationhits, including 50% off onGod of War,Ratchet & Clank,Uncharted: The Nathan Drake Collection, andHorizon Zero Dawn, as well as 60% off onDays Gone. As for third parties, the remakes ofResident Evil 2andResident Evil 3are both currently available at 75% off, much likeAce Combat 7,South Park: The Fractured but Whole, and multipleFar Crytitles. Rockstar is also participating in the newly launched sale, with its discounts on the likes ofRead Dead Redemption 2andGrand Theft Auto 5being in the ballpark of 70%.
The 2023 edition of Planet of the Discounts also offers substantial savings on many virtual reality titles, includingMarvel’s Iron Man VRandDoom 3: VR Edition, which are now available at 50% and 60% off, respectively. One of steepest price cuts in this category was given toV-Rally 4, which is currently retailing at just $2.99, 90% down its regular price. 70% off on critically acclaimed FPSSairento VRis another attractive offer that this two-week sale puts in front of VR gamers.
The latest PlayStation Store sale also offers deep discounts on hundreds of DLC packs, including 60% off on allFallout 4DLC and 40% off on everyDestiny 2andThe Witcher 3expansion.
